“0-0 – an incredible result”.

Not my words but those of commentary team Paul Grant and Richard Lavagna as Gibraltar (population 29,436 at the last count) made their ‘official’ international football debut against Slovakia. So exciting was the moment that I’m not sure if it was even Paul or Richard  although, to be honest with you, it probably wasn’t the best game for the neutral in terms of football. However, for what it represented, it blew the subsequent England-Germany game out of the water. So much so that even the ever tiresome ‘Supporter’s band’ couldn’t upset me.

After years of Spanish objections, Gibraltar were, in May, of this year, finally allowed entry into UEFA as their 54th member.
